Question - Lancer Company inaugurated a promotional campaign on January 2, 2014 to promote the stability of their product. Lancer company placed a coupon redeemable for a premium in each package of napkin sold at P200. Each premium costs P25 and 10 coupons must be presented by a customer to receive a premium. Lancer estimated that only 70% of the coupons issued would be redeemed. For the 6 months ended July 31,2020, the following transactions occurred:

Packages of napkin sold P120,000

Premium purchased 30,000

Coupons redeemed 54,000

How much should be reported as PREMIUM EXPENSE and ESTIMATED LIABILITY for coupons on the fiscal year ended July 31, 2020?
